Wind energy is a type of renewable energy that uses the wind’s power to generate electricity. Wind turbines convert the wind’s kinetic energy into mechanical energy, which is then transformed into electrical energy through generators. Wind energy is a clean, sustainable, and widely available ene...

Wind power harnesses air flow to generate electricity, suitable for areas with consistent wind, while hydropower uses water flow, ideal for regions with significant water bodies.
